Castle End Road is in Ruscombe, Reading and in Wokingham district. RG10 9XG is located in the Twyford, Ruscombe & Hurst elect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Maidenhead.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Is Castle End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Castle End Road was 34.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 2.8% lower than the Thames average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Castle End Road has the 19th highest crime rate of 49 local areas in Thames and the 227th highest crime rate of 522 local areas in Wokingham .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 19.4 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-17.4%.
